Title: **Curt Kranz: Innovator in Bone Fixation Technologies**
Introduction
Curt Kranz, based in Berlin, DE, is a prominent inventor with an impressive portfolio of 46 patents. His work primarily focuses on innovative solutions for the medical field, particularly in bone fixation technologies.
Latest Patents
Among his latest inventions, Kranz has developed an "Apparatus for the Constant-Angle Fixation and Compression of a Fracture or Osteotomy of a Bone." This apparatus features a bone plate equipped with multiple holes and bone screws that allow for precise attachment to the bone. The design integrates a unique combination of two circular holes of varying diameters, facilitating relative longitudinal displacement during screw engagement. This advanced mechanism simplifies the process of achieving simultaneous fixed angle fixation and compression using a single screw.
Another notable patent is the "Bone Plate System for Osteosynthesis." This system includes a bone plate and several bone screws, specifically designed for secure multi-dimensional fixation. The innovative through-holes and bulges in the structure allow for polyaxial holding of the screws, ensuring stability and precision during surgical procedures. The mounting system allows for optimal adjustment and security of both bone screws against relative motion, enhancing the effectiveness of osteosynthesis.
Career Highlights
Kranz has worked with notable companies in the medical device industry, such as Mecron Medizinische Produkte GmbH and Merete Medical GmbH. His contributions to these organizations have advanced the development of medical technologies focused on improving bone healing and surgical outcomes.
